Beatrice I. Bookwalter, age 89, passed away Thursday, January 26, 2017. She was the daughter of John and Cora (nee Krug) Alderson.
Beatrice, along with her husband Sam, owned and operated S.J. Bookwalter Grain in Essex for 25 years. She also worked at Westcom in Gardner for 6 years.
She was a member of the Braceville United Methodist Church & Womans Auxiliary, and the Essex Fire Bells.
Surviving are daughter, Shirley Bookwalter of Braceville; son, Larry (Sara) Bookwalter of Marion; sisters, Betty (Chuck) Christensen and Carol (Pete) Faletti, both of South Wilmington; daughters-in-law, Linda Bookwalter of Rensselaer, Indiana and Shirley Bookwalter of Essex; numerous grandchildren; numerous great grandchildren, including Dakota Jones, who she raised.
Preceding her in death were her husband, Samuel J. Bookwalter; two sons, Donald Bookwalter and Dale Bookwalter; one daughter, Jean Bookwalter; three grandchildren, Travis Bookwalter, Troy Bookwalter, and Christine Jones; and two brothers, Jack Alderson and LaVerne (Rabbit) Alderson.
